Force on current carrying loop (Radius = R) in uniform magnetic (B) field which is at an angle 30º with the normal will be :
zero
Correct Answer
Detailed Explanation
The force on a current-carrying loop in a uniform magnetic field is zero because the magnetic forces acting on opposite sides of the loop cancel each other out due to symmetry. Each segment of the loop experiences a magnetic force that is equal in magnitude but opposite in direction to the force on the corresponding segment, resulting in a net force of zero.
